My featured recipe will be the pasta dish I took to our small group dinner last week,
Mom's quick and easy...







Goulash



You will need:

1 lb. hamburger
2 c. macaroni
1 qt. tomato juice
1 tsp. salt
1 tbsp. dried onion (or you can trade this out for fresh onion)

You need to:
  1. Brown hamburger and drain.
  2. Cook macaroni until tender and drain.
  3. Mix macaroni and hamburger in one pot.
  4. Add tomato juice, salt, and onion.
  5. Cook several minutes until thoroughly heated.
